Output 43c1c15ae30018065ccf131f2497cab96e380b37b92acb7c8bfe5e7102c47d59:32

value
104665
script pubkey
OP_0 OP_PUSHBYTES_20 d1adac6acf51d0afe54f42a216dd4a9d14924229
address
bc1q6xk6c6k028g2le20g23pdh22n52fys3f092x90
transaction
43c1c15ae30018065ccf131f2497cab96e380b37b92acb7c8bfe5e7102c47d59
spent
true